SK 56 NW TOWN OF SHIREBROOK STUFFYNWOOD LANE 8/154 (East Side) Stuffynwood Farmhouse II

Farmhouse. C17 and C19. Coursed squared sandstone with sandstone dressings. Pantile roof with brick gable stack. Two storeys. West elevation of four bays. Off-centre doorway with timber and corrugated iron porch. To the right are two 3-light sliding sashes set in C17 chamfered surrounds. To the left is a C20 casement window. The first floor has two 2-light sliding sashes in chamfered surrounds, a 2-light casement and a loft doorway with plank door. The interior has stop chamfered beams and a fireplace with a bressumer.
